D: Duane Shukoski

R: Dean Kaufert

The 53rd is a new district in the Fox Valley, and being an open seat in a swingy party of the state means this is bound to be highly competitive. This district now includes Neenah and Menasha, along the northwest of Lake Winnebago. 

The Democratic candidate here is Duane Shukoski, who worked for nearly four decades at Kimberly-Clark, as part of the union and later as Environmental Coordinator at three plants. This is his first time running for elected office.

He’ll face Republican Dean Kaufert, who has a wealth of political experience. He served in the State Assembly from 1991 to 2015, and was the mayor of Neenah from 2014 to 2022. He’s also the owner of The Dome, a sports bar in Neenah. WisPolitics reported that Robin Vos was lobbying Kaufert to come out of retirement and run for this seat. Kaufert was one of the few Assembly Republicans to vote against the controversial Act 10

While the math suggests this is a pick-up opportunity for Democrats, Kaufert’s political experience in the region suggests he might have certain advantages in a campaign like this. 

CNalysis: Lean D (FLIP)

  • Proj. margin: D+8

Modeled 2022 outcome: D+6.8
